The Importance of Mental Health Assessments for Veterans
Mental health assessments are created to evaluate the psychological state of a specific, identify possible mental health issues, and identify the required interventions. For veterans, these assessments hold specific significance due to several crucial reasons:
Identification of Issues: Veterans might deal with various mental health challenges stemming from their service. Assessments help in identifying these issues early, ensuring timely treatment.
Personalized Treatment: Each veteran's journey is distinct. A customized assessment informs health specialists about the specific needs and experiences of the person, causing more reliable treatment plans.
Integration into Support Services: Assessments are frequently the first step towards incorporating veterans into support services, such as counseling, therapy, or support groups, which are vital for healing.
Support for Compensation Claims: Accurate assessments supply the essential paperwork for service-related mental health concerns, making it simpler for veterans to receive the benefits they are entitled to.
The Assessment Process
The mental health assessment process for veterans normally involves numerous phases. Understanding these parts is vital for veterans and their families, as it can debunk the process and assist them prepare for the evaluation.
1. Preliminary Screening
The initial screening typically starts with a questionnaire that veterans total. This screening intends to identify any instant concerns and assess the general mental health status. Common screening instruments include the following:
PTSD Checklist for DSM-5 (PCL-5)Patient Health Questionnaire (PHQ-9)Generalized Anxiety Disorder Scale (GAD-7)2. Comprehensive Evaluation
If the initial screening indicates potential mental health problems, a comprehensive evaluation follows. This evaluation includes a comprehensive assessment by a mental health expert, which might include:
Clinical Interview: Discussing individual history, military experience, and any existing mental health issues.
Psychological Testing: Standardized tests may be administered to much better comprehend cognitive function and psychological wellness.
Collaboration with Other Professionals: If needed, assessments may involve input from other healthcare providers to create a holistic understanding of the veteran's health.
3. Feedback and Treatment Planning
After the assessment, the mental health expert will supply feedback. This might consist of:
Diagnosis: If relevant, a diagnosis based on the findings will be shown the veteran.
Treatment Recommendations: A personalized treatment strategy will be recommended, which might include private therapy, group therapy, medication, or a mix of these choices.
Resources and Referrals: Veterans will be offered information about available resources and support services, tailored to their specific needs.
Secret Considerations for Veterans Seeking Assessment
Veterans need to be conscious of a number of factors when looking for mental health assessments:
Confidentiality: Assessments are confidential, guaranteeing veterans can discuss their issues without fear of repercussions.
Availability: Many companies, consisting of the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), supply accessible mental health assessments. Veterans can also look for assessments through community clinics and various support organizations.
Follow-Up: Continuous mental health support is critical. Veterans are motivated to maintain regular follow-ups with mental health professionals to monitor their development.

What should veterans anticipate during a mental health assessment?
Veterans can anticipate to talk about their experiences, sensations, and habits. There may be different questionnaires and possibly psychological testing involved.
2. For how long does a mental health assessment take?
The duration can differ extensively based upon the individual's needs. Preliminary screenings may take about 30 minutes, while comprehensive examinations might last an hour or more.
3. Are mental health assessments available to all veterans?
Yes, mental health assessments are offered to all veterans, whether they are getting gain from the VA or not. Community-based programs and non-profit organizations often supply additional resources.
4. What happens after the assessment?
After the assessment, mental health experts will supply feedback and overview treatment alternatives tailored to the person's needs, which might include therapy, medication, or recommendations to support services.
